Ga naar hoofdinhoud

dg DIALOG BGT Integratie

Hoe werkt de koppeling met dg DIALOG BGT

Dit gedeelte beschrijft hoe de integratie tussen Omnibase en DIALOG BGT werkt, inclusief setup en configuratiedetails. In deze handleiding behandelen we de vereisten, installatiestappen en tips voor probleemoplossing.

De uitgangspunten van de koppeling zijn dat metingen vanuit Omnibase direct en zeer gemakkelijk worden gekarteerd in de juiste objectcodelaag binnen dg DIALOG BGT. Hiermee worden de metingen direct bruikbaar binnen de BGT beheerapplicatie en hoeven deze niet meer aangepast te worden. Daarnaast wordt de inwinningsmethode per meetpunt (vertex) meegegeven als metadata. Het maakt dus niet uit of een meting met een puntenwolk, panoramafoto of luchtfoto wordt uitgevoerd: binnen dg DIALOG BGT worden al deze metadata-gegevens nauwkeurig opgeslagen.

Metingen uitvoeren binnen de koppeling werkt zeer intuïtief: bij het meten van een nieuw object start u een nieuwe meting in de juiste objectcode en het geometrie-type wordt automatisch overgenomen vanuit dg DIALOG BGT. Daarnaast wissel je op elk moment tussen een meting in Omnibase en dg DIALOG BGT waardoor een meting tussendoor kan worden gesnapt op andere meetpunten binnen uw BGT beheerapplicatie. Bij het meten van mutaties kan een werklijst binnen dg DIALOG BGT worden gebruikt en kan op elk moment Omnibase naar de view-locatie van dg DIALOG BGT worden gezoomd.

De geometrieën vanuit dg DIALOG BGT kunnen binnen Omnibase worden getoond over de aanwezig data als laag. Selectie van een object vanuit Omnibase kan vervolgens door een object aan te klikken en op de spatiebalk te klikken of de menu-actieknop 'cursor-klik'. Zo wordt het aangeklikte object gearceerd en geopend binnen dg DIALOG BGT.

Binnen de koppeling kunnen ook alle knooppunten binnen enkele of meerdere objecten automatisch van een Z-waarde worden voorzien vanuit een puntenwolk in Omnibase.

 

Activeren koppeling tussen Omnibase en dg DIALOG BGT

Handelingen binnen dg DIALOG BGT

Start met het activeren van het interfaces-menu. Dit kan door in dg DIALOG BGT met rechtermuisknop in de bovenste taakbalk de volgende setting te activeren:

Activeren interfaces in dg DIALOG BGT

Klik vervolgens binnen het interfaces-menu wat nu beschikbaar is geworden op de omgekeerde A. Dit is de eerste handeling om de koppeling te kunnen starten:

Openen koppeling-menu met Omnibase in dg DIALOG BGT

Nu verschijnt er een extra pop-up menu in dg DIALOG BGT waar de verbinding, aan de kan van dg DIALOG BGT, kan worden gestart:

Start verbinding met Omnibase in dg DIALOG BGT

Voer een vrije poortnummer in (kies de standaard-optie die dg DIALOG BGT geeft: bijv. 64242). Dit moet hetzelfde poortnummer zijn als binnen Omnibase ingesteld. Klik op de knop Verbind en de volgende informatie wordt getoond.
Hier staat "Verbindingsverzoek verzonden naar Omnibase"

Start verbindingsverzoek met Omnibase in dg DIALOG BGT

 

Handelingen binnen Omnibase

Schakel nu over naar Omnibase en controleer, alleen bij het eerste gebruik, of het poortnummer binnen van het websocket adres gelijk is aan het poortnummer in dg DIALOG BGT. Het websocket adres moet zijn als volgt: ws://localhost:64242.

Settings koppeling met dg DIALOG BGT in Omnibase

Open vervolgens een project waarbij u de koppeling gaat gebruiken en klink binnen de viewer op het dg DIALOG BGT-icoontje bij het koppelingen-menu. Hiermee wordt het koppelingenmenu geopend en kan verbinding worden gemaakt door op de verbindingsknop te drukken.

Als de verbinding is gelukt komen alle menu-onderdelen in het koppelingenmenu van de viewer beschikbaar:

Activeren koppeling met dg DIALOG BGT in Omnibase

Beschikbare menu-onderdelen in Omnibase

In Omnibase zijn de volgende menu-onderdelen beschikbaar met diverse icoontjes met achterliggende acties. Deze worden hieronder beschreven:

  • Actie-opties van links naar rechts:
    • Cursor klik-icoontje: doorsturen meting naar dg DIALOG (dit doet hetzelfde als de spatiebalk). Ook kan je een object selecteren met deze knop na het plaatsen van een witte cursor in Omnibase.
    • Potlood-icoontje: starten tekenen van nieuw object op basis van geselecteerde objectcode.
    • Vinkje-icoontje: sluit meting en rond af in dg DIALOG BGT.
    • Backspace-icoontje: ongedaan maken in dg DIALOG BGT. De knoppencombinatie Ctrl + Z kan hier ook voor worden gebruikt
    • Doorsnede-icootnej: voer een puntenwolk-meting in de dwarsdoorsnede-functionaliteit uit.
  • Verindingsstuk-opties van links naar rechts:
    • Teken een recht lijnsegment in dg DIALOG BGT.
    • Teken een boog in dg DIALOG BGT.
  • Visueel-opties van links naar rechts:
    • Centreer dg DIALOG BGT op de huidige locatie in Omnibase:
      • dg DIALOG BGT zoomt nu naar de view-locatie in Omnibase.
      • Dit gebeurt op basis van het actieve scherm in splitscreenmodus.
    • Toon alle objecten vanuit dg DIALOG BGT in Omnibase:
      • Geometrieën worden getoond in Omnibase op basis van de gegevens in dg DIALOG BGT. Als deze 3D coördinaten hebben worden de geometrieën in 3D weergegeven. Wanneer de geometrieën van objecten 2D zijn, worden deze binnen Omnibase op een hoogtemodel gedrapeerd.
    • Optie om de getoonde objecten te verversen bij zoomen naar nieuwe locatie.
  • Objectcode:
    • De actieve objectcode waarin de meting wordt opgeslagen binnen dg DIALOG BGT.
    • De lijst met objectcodes is gesynchroniseerd met dg DIALOG BGT als de connectie actief is:
      • Aanpassing in Omnibase verandert ook direct in dg DIALOG BGT.
      • Aanpassing in dg DIALOG BGT verandert ook direct in Omnibase.

Voorbeeld koppelingsmenu met dg DIALOG BGT in Omnibase

 

Karteren van een nieuw object

  • Kies de gewenste objectcode.
  • Klik op 'nieuw object' → potlood-icoontje.
  • Klik nu een meetpunt aan met de linker muisknop in Omnibase op een puntenwolk of voer een meting uit in een luchtfoto / panoramafoto.
  • Bekijk of het goede meetpunt is geselecteerd door:
    • Bij een puntenwolkmeting om het punt te roteren.
    • Bij een luchtfoto-meting de zijbeelden evt. te corrigeren voor de hoogte met de hoogteslider.
    • Bij een panoramafoto-meting de zijbeelden evt. te corrigeren voor de afstand met de afstandsslider.
  • Als dit de gewenst, definitieve meting van dit punt is druk op de spatiebalk zodat de meting wordt doorgestuurd naar dg DIALOG BGT en wordt opgeslagen.
  • Voer alle benodigde metingen uit gevolgd door het accepteren van elk meetpunt met de spatiebalk.
  • Rond de meting af door:
    • Het vink-icoontje in te drukken bij het acties-menu in Omnibase, of
    • Twee keer achter elkaar op de spatiebalk te drukken, of
    • Binnen dg DIALOG de meting af te ronden door op de spatiebalk te drukken.

Interactie tussen dg DIALOG BGT en Omnibase tijdens een meting

Zoals eerder uitgelegd is het mogelijk om op ieder moment te wisselen tussen dg DIALOG BGT en Omnibase tijdens een meting. De volgende meting is bijv. mogelijk op deze manier:

  • Start een lijn in dg DIALOG BGT door te snappen op een object.
  • Meet een aantal tussenpunten in Omnibase.
  • Snap weer op een knooppunt van een object in dg DIALOG BGT.
  • Meet vervolgens weer een punt in Omnibase.
  • Eindig de lijn in dg DIALOG BGT met een snap op een object.

Karteren van een boog

Het karteren van bogen is mogelijk binnen de koppeling. Meet een boog direct vanuit Omnibase door te wisselen van verbindingsstuk, dg DIALOG BGT zorgt ervoor dat er een boog wordt opgeslagen.

Twee opties voor het meten van een boog:

  • Meting boog na een normaal lijnstuk:
    Kies tijdens een meting met een normaal verbindingsstuk voor een boog verbindingsstuk. Het laatste meetpunt volgt uit het recht lijnstuk: dit is tevens het eerste punt van de boogmeting. Voer een meting uit van het tussenpunt en druk op de spatiebalk om de meting te accepteren en door te sturen naar dg DIALOG BGT. Meet vervolgens het eindpunt en druk op de spatiebalk: de boog wordt gegenereerd.

  • Een nieuwe meting met direct een boog-verbindingsstuk:
    Meet het startpunt en druk op de spatiebalk om de meting te accepteren en naar dg DIALOG BGt te verzenden. Meet vervolgens het tussenpunt en druk weer op de spatiebalk en meet vervolgend het eindpunt en druk op de spatiebalk. Nu wordt door dg DIALOG BGT een boog gemaakt welke direct wordt gevisualiseerd in Omnibase.

Klik evt. op backspace of toetsencombinatie Ctrl + Z om het laatste punt of tussenpunt te verwijderen.

Voer een meting uit voor het beginpunt van de

 

Aanpassen knooppunt bestaan object

  • Kies binnen dg DIALOG de vertex van een object die aangepast dient te worden.
  • Klik met de rechtermuisknop op de vertex om de de rechtermuisknop-acties te openen en kies verplaats knooppunt of wijzig Z knooppunt
  • Schakel nu naar Omnibase en voer de nieuwe meting uit in een puntenwolk of luchtfoto. Wanneer het punt kan worden gewijzigd binnen dg DIALOG BGT voltooid de meting door de spatiebalk in te drukken. Het knooppunt wordt nu aangepast naar het zojuist gemeten coördinaat in Omnibase.

 

Automatische Z-waarde toekennen aan objecten

Voor het automatisch bepalen van de Z-waardes: selecteer één of meerdere objecten in dg DIALOG BGT en klik binnen het interfaces-menu op de ' Z ' naast het loepje. Nu volgt de melding binnen dg DIALOG BGT "Verzoek voor Z-waarden verzonden naar Omnibase.".

Automatisch bepalen Z-waarde knooppunten

Vervolgens is het verzoek in Omnibase weergegeven. Selecteer hier de gewenste settings:

  • Berekening Z-waarde per knooppunt.
  • Berekening Z-waardes op basis van vlakschatting van de punten vanuit de puntenwolk.
  • Berekening Z-waardes op basis van bepaling horizontaal vlak van de punten vanuit de puntenwolk.
  • Radius om elke knooppunt:
    • Vergroot deze waarde als de puntenwolk minder dense is.
    • De 20 dichtstbijzijnde punten worden gebruik voor de Z-waarde bepaling.
  • Kies een bepaalde classificatieklasse indien dit in de puntenwolk beschikbaar is.
  • Kies, bij meerdere puntenwolken aanwezig in een project, in het opvolgende pop-up menu:
    • Welke puntenwolk u als bron kan gebruiken.
    • Selecteer hier minimaal 1 of meerdere puntenwolk bestanden die worden gebruikt.

Automatisch bepalen Z-waarde knooppunten: Omnibase settings

 

De voortgang wordt binnen Omnibase weergegeven door de volgende pop-up:

Automatisch bepalen Z-waarde knooppunten: Omnibase settings

 

Alle Z-waardes van de knooppunten van de geometrie worden bepaald. Als er eventuele knooppunten zijn waarbij de automatischer Z-bepaling een te hoge standaardafwijking hebben worden deze punten weergegeven in een resultaatlaag binnen dg DIALOG BGT. Pas deze punten (handmatig) aan om een juiste Z-waarde te kunnen toekennen aan de geometrie.

Automatisch bepalen Z-waarde knooppunten: definitieve geometrie